Emergency Medical Services (EMS) system consists of what three key factors? What
xz_007 [3.2K]

Answer: An EMS system comprises all of the following components: Agencies and organizations (both private and public) Communications and transportation networks. Trauma systems, hospitals, trauma centers, and specialty care centers.
